Puffins Thrive on Lighthouse Island After Successful Introduction

Kaynak: BBC UK - Yayin: 15 Aug 2026 08:50

Puffins have established a breeding population on Lighthouse Island, where they were introduced in 2013. Currently, around 30 breeding pairs are thriving, benefiting from the island's environment and lack of human disturbance. Conservation efforts, including decoy puffins and sound systems, have played a role in attracting these birds.

The success of the puffin population is significant for local ecosystems, as they help regulate fish stocks and fertilize the land. Their presence highlights ongoing conservation efforts amid declining seabird populations in other areas.

The thriving puffin population on Lighthouse Island serves as a model for similar conservation efforts. Observers should monitor how this success influences local biodiversity and whether it encourages further initiatives to restore seabird habitats in nearby regions.
